Understanding Web Hosting and Its Role in SEO
Web hosting refers to the service that stores website files on servers, making them accessible online. According to available data, hosting providers allocate space on web servers for websites to store content delivery files, images, and code such as HTML and CSS. The hosting industry typically categorizes services into four primary types: shared hosting, Virtual Private Server (VPS) hosting, dedicated server hosting, and reseller hosting.
While not a direct ranking signal in the same manner as backlinks or content quality, web hosting plays a crucial role in enabling many technical aspects that search engines evaluate during the crawling, indexing, and ranking processes. The source materials indicate that a well-optimized website hosted on poor infrastructure can still suffer in search rankings simply because the underlying environment fails to support the experience that search engines expect.
The relationship between hosting and SEO becomes particularly significant when considering that search engines utilize complex algorithms evaluating hundreds of different factors. These include content relevance and quality, keywords and metadata, backlinks and domain authority, site structure and mobile usability, technical performance and security, as well as user experience signals like time on page or bounce behavior. Hosting influences many of these technical performance metrics either positively or negatively depending on the quality of service.
Page Speed and Website Performance as SEO Factors
The most extensively documented connection between web hosting and SEO relates to page speed and website performance. Source materials consistently emphasize that page load time represents one of the most crucial hosting factors determining SEO performance. Faster page load times provide websites with better opportunities to rank higher in search results, while sluggish hosting can impair user experience and contribute to negative metrics like high bounce rates.
Google has confirmed that page speed functions as a ranking signal, with the rise of Core Web Vitals establishing performance metrics as significant determinants of whether web pages meet user experience standards. Statistics indicate that approximately 40% of users wait up to three seconds for a web page to load, after which the likelihood of them bouncing to another site increases dramatically. This user behavior directly impacts engagement metrics that search engines consider when evaluating content quality and relevance.
The technical specifications of hosting services significantly influence page speed performance. High-performance hosting utilizing SSD or NVMe storage, sufficient CPU/RAM allocation, and optimized server configurations can substantially improve loading speeds. Conversely, hosting providers with outdated infrastructure, limited caching support, or servers overloaded with excessive users on shared hosting plans will inevitably result in slower load times that negatively impact both user satisfaction and SEO performance.
The relationship between hosting speed and SEO extends beyond simple loading times. Source materials suggest that as users return to websites that provide fast, reliable experiences, search engines increasingly recognize such content as valuable and reliable, which can contribute to improved rankings over time. Additionally, content delivery networks (CDNs) offered by some hosting providers can further enhance performance across different geographic regions.
Server Reliability and Uptime Considerations
Server reliability and uptime represent another critical aspect of web hosting that impacts SEO performance. When websites experience frequent downtime, search engines encounter difficulties crawling and indexing content consistently. Source materials identify server downtime as a telltale sign of unreliable hosting that can negatively affect search rankings.
The relationship between uptime and SEO operates through several mechanisms. First, frequent server errors prevent search engine crawlers from accessing website content, leading to incomplete indexing. Second, downtime creates poor user experiences characterized by error pages and failed loading attempts, which increase bounce rates and reduce engagement metrics. Third, inconsistent availability signals instability to search engines, potentially affecting the perception of website quality and authority.
Source materials emphasize that businesses should evaluate potential hosting providers based on their ability to handle traffic volumes without experiencing significant downtime. This reliability factor becomes particularly important for websites experiencing traffic spikes or seasonal fluctuations, as inadequate hosting infrastructure may fail to accommodate these variations, resulting in performance issues that cascade into negative SEO outcomes.
The impact of hosting reliability on SEO extends beyond simple availability. Source materials suggest that websites hosted on high-quality servers that run smoothly and quickly are more likely to achieve higher rankings in Google searches. This correlation between server performance and search visibility underscores the importance of selecting hosting providers with robust infrastructure and proven reliability records.
Server Location and Geographic Targeting
Server location represents another hosting factor that influences SEO performance, particularly for businesses targeting specific geographic markets. Source materials indicate that hosting providers with server locations closer to target audiences can enhance loading speed and support local SEO efforts.
The technical explanation for this relationship involves network latency—the time required for data to travel between servers and users. When servers are geographically closer to the target audience, the physical distance data must travel decreases, resulting in faster loading times. This speed advantage becomes increasingly significant as the distance between server and user grows.
For businesses targeting specific regions, such as local enterprises serving particular U.S. markets, server location can directly impact local SEO performance. Source materials suggest that hosting providers with servers positioned near the target market can enhance loading speed for local users, potentially improving rankings in region-specific search results.
The relationship between server location and SEO becomes particularly relevant for businesses implementing international SEO strategies. In such cases, selecting hosting providers with server infrastructure in target countries can improve loading times for regional users, potentially contributing to better search visibility in those markets.
Security Features and Their SEO Implications
Web hosting security features indirectly influence SEO performance through multiple pathways. Source materials indicate that security represents an important consideration when evaluating hosting providers for SEO purposes.
The most direct connection between security and SEO involves HTTPS encryption. Search engines have explicitly stated that secure websites (those utilizing HTTPS) may receive a slight ranking advantage over non-secure alternatives. Hosting providers offering SSL certificates as part of their packages simplify the implementation of HTTPS, removing technical barriers that might otherwise prevent websites from adopting this security protocol.
Beyond HTTPS, hosting security features impact SEO through their effect on website integrity and user trust. Security breaches that compromise websites can result in malware infections, defacement, or data theft—all of which severely damage user trust and likely result in search engines penalizing the site in rankings. Hosting providers with robust security measures, including regular malware scanning, firewalls, and intrusion detection systems, help maintain website integrity and preserve search visibility.
Source materials also highlight that security features influence SEO through their impact on user experience. Websites compromised by security threats often exhibit performance issues or display warning messages to users, both of which increase bounce rates and reduce engagement metrics that search engines consider when evaluating content quality.
Hosting Types and Their SEO Implications
Different hosting architectures present varying SEO advantages and limitations. Source materials categorize hosting into four primary types—shared hosting, VPS, dedicated server hosting, and reseller hosting—each with distinct implications for SEO performance.
Shared hosting, the most economical option, presents particular SEO challenges. Source materials indicate that shared environments may lead to resource competition and slower loading times, especially when neighboring websites experience traffic spikes. Additionally, shared hosting potentially exposes websites to negative SEO associations if other sites on the same server engage in spammy or manipulative practices that violate search engine guidelines. The source materials specifically mention the risk of "shared hosting services with spammers" as a factor that can negatively impact SEO.
For websites with moderate to high traffic volumes, source materials suggest that cloud, VPS, or dedicated servers offer superior SEO advantages over shared hosting. These alternatives provide more reliable resource allocation, faster performance, and greater control over server configurations—factors that contribute positively to page speed and user experience metrics that search engines consider.
Dedicated server hosting, while representing the most expensive option, delivers maximum control and performance potential. For large-scale websites or those with specialized technical requirements, dedicated servers can be optimized specifically for SEO performance, including configurations that enhance page speed, security, and uptime.
VPS hosting represents a middle ground between shared and dedicated hosting, offering improved performance and isolation at a moderate price point. Source materials indicate that VPS options with sufficient CPU cores, RAM allocation, and NVMe SSD storage can deliver the performance characteristics needed to support Core Web Vitals and low-latency performance that search engines favor.
Migrating Hosting Providers and SEO Considerations
Source materials acknowledge that changing web hosting can impact search rankings, though the nature of this impact varies based on implementation quality. The available data suggests that hosting changes can temporarily affect SEO performance, particularly if migrations are executed improperly.
The potential negative impacts of hosting migrations on SEO include temporary ranking fluctuations, indexing issues, and user experience disruptions during the transition period. These challenges can be mitigated through careful planning, including maintaining DNS consistency, implementing proper redirects, and ensuring minimal downtime during the migration process.
Conversely, a well-executed hosting migration can ultimately improve SEO performance by addressing limitations of the previous hosting environment. Migrations that result in faster page loading times, improved uptime, enhanced security, or better geographic server positioning can contribute positively to search visibility over time.
Source materials emphasize the importance of thorough planning when considering hosting changes. This includes evaluating the impact on existing SEO elements, implementing proper redirects for all relevant URLs, and closely monitoring search engine behavior and user metrics following the migration.
Evaluating Hosting Providers for SEO Performance
Selecting a hosting provider with SEO-friendly characteristics requires consideration of multiple technical factors. Based on the available source materials, businesses should prioritize providers that demonstrate strengths in the following areas:
Page speed optimization capabilities, including support for caching mechanisms, content delivery networks (CDNs), and modern storage technologies like SSD or NVMe storage represent critical considerations. Source materials specifically highlight that high-performance hosting with these technical features can make substantial differences in loading speed, which directly impacts both user satisfaction and SEO performance.
Server reliability metrics, including uptime guarantees and historical performance data, should be carefully evaluated. Source materials suggest that providers with proven reliability records minimize the risk of downtime-related SEO issues.
Security features, including SSL certificates, regular malware scanning, and robust firewall protection, contribute to both user trust and search engine favorability. Source materials indicate that security represents an important, though often overlooked, factor in hosting selection for SEO purposes.
Scalability options ensure that hosting infrastructure can accommodate website growth without compromising performance. Source materials emphasize that inadequate resource allocation, particularly in shared hosting environments, can lead to performance issues that negatively impact SEO.
Geographic server location should align with target markets, particularly for businesses with local SEO focus or international expansion strategies. Source materials suggest that proximity between servers and target audiences can improve loading times and potentially enhance local search visibility.
